Mauritius Grand River South East
The Grand River South East is a river in Mauritius, flowing from the central plateau to the southeast coast. It’s the longest river in the country, stretching about 35 kilometers. The river is known for its picturesque scenery, with waterfalls, lush vegetation, and winding paths. It feeds into the Grand River South East Lagoon, a popular spot for boating and fishing. The area is also home to the famous Grand River South East Waterfall, accessible by boat, which is one of Mauritius' most iconic natural landmarks.
